Modern Cava is putting serious pressure on other international sparkling wines, and this stunning bottling shows why! Long derided as overly sweet and lacking character, many smaller producers are now producing wines that rival their more expensive French counterparts. This brisk, sprightly wine offers fresh scents of green apple and white peach on the nose, with a subtle undercurrent of chalk and sea spray. Fresh and firm, the juicy apple flavour is complemented by a rich lees-derived power and a hint of hazelnut. Properly dry, this drinks like an elegant Blanc de Blancs champagne. The fine and delicate effervescence gives it finesse and complexity.

If there’s ever been an ideal time to start getting into Cava, then this is it. With Catalan wineries riding high on a winning combination of both reverence for tradition, and a sideways approach which constantly asks ‘where next?’, Cava has come out of the shadow of other leading sparkling wine styles and has begun to make serious waves around the world. The Spanish tend to keep the best stuff for themselves (and when their wine is this good, who could blame them?), which is partly why you won’t have heard much about Julia & Navines winery, nor will you be able to find much information about them on the web. However, you can rest assured that this characterful, small, independent winery, nestled in the hillsides above Spain’s north-eastern rocky coast is the real deal, with local Macabeo, Parellada and Xarello grapes being put to the best possible use. Bodega Julia & Navines wear their Champagne influence on their sleeve, and yet their produce is unmistakably Spanish. They blend the best of both worlds: a distinctive mix of French finesse and Spanish passion, which is reflected in their traditional methods, small batch, organic-influenced approach and ferociously independent spirit. Hand picked grapes, grown beneath the blazing sunshine and cooled by fresh sea breezes, resulting in a Cava impossible to forget.

Pairing guide
As with most sparkling wines, a great Cava such as this one is absolutely fantastic for food pairing. Because Cava has a slightly softer mouthful than Champagne, and a slightly lower acidity, it’s actually a great pairing for a wide range of spicy foods, such as Thai curries and Szechuan fish dishes. It can handle fatty foods, meat and fish (raw or seared tuna is always a winning combo with this wine), as well as pretty much anything that could count as your favourite takeaway. However, if you want to go for the full Spanish experience, then pair it with some great tapas dishes and canapes, or a great big mixed paella to share with your mates.

Wine region
Penedès, Spain
The Penedès wine region in Spain is a place where the vines are as old as the hills, the wine flows like water, and the grapes are as sweet as sin. Located just south of the vibrant city of Barcelona, Penedès is a paradise for wine lovers who crave a diverse array of red, white, and sparkling wines. Whether you're in the mood for a crisp and refreshing Xarel-lo white or a bold and fruity Garnacha red, Penedès has something to suit every taste. But the region isn't just known for its still wines - it's also home to the world-famous Cava sparkling wine, a bubbly treat that's guaranteed to make any celebration extra special.
